What are the specific measures that casinos must take to comply with AML regulations in Costa Rica?

Casinos in Costa Rica must implement AML policies and procedures that include customer identification and verification, submission of suspicious transaction reports (STRs), and staff training. They must also conduct sector-specific risk assessments and conduct enhanced due diligence on cash transactions and high-risk transactions.

How is the seizure of assets regulated in Guatemala in cases of debts arising from contracts for the supply of goods?

The seizure of assets in Guatemala for debts arising from contracts for the supply of goods is governed by the Civil and Commercial Procedure Code and the contract and supply laws. Supplier companies can request the seizure of the debtor's assets in the event of non-compliance with payments for supplied goods. It is essential to follow legal procedures, properly notify the debtor, and obtain the appropriate court order to ensure the legality of the seizure.
